The CISO’s Role and Cybersecurity Program Evolution

As the role of the CISO changes and evolves, they are increasingly expected to deliver strategic insight on the state of the cybersecurity program to the executive team and Board of Directors. The progressive CISO has moved beyond daily fire drills and playing a reactive role to proactively managing intricate cybersecurity challenges and strategically calculating how improvements can impact the organization’s future.

The CISO serves as the Board’s window into the state of cybersecurity enterprise-wide. Boards are increasingly relying on CISOs to provide the information they need to make sound decisions regarding financial allocation and strategic planning.

Make no mistake, the CISO role has evolved and emerged, and with increased responsibility comes greater accountability. Many CISOs don’t make the cut—the CISO lifespan is a meager two years! The CISO role is now a “hot seat” position.

To deliver effective insights, a CISO needs to have visibility across the organization. An effective cybersecurity management program can deliver this broad view and the supporting data and reports to communicate the state of cybersecurity clearly and succinctly to the Board.

Be Ready for the Key Questions About Your Cybersecurity Program

When presenting the state of the cybersecurity program to the Board, CISOs should be ready to answer the following key questions:

  • What are the cybersecurity threats/risks to the business?
  • Which are the most pressing (what is the likelihood an event will occur and what would be the impact to the organization if it does?)
  • What can be done to address the vulnerabilities?
  • How long will the resolution take to implement?
  • What’s the cost?
